IGI Global Announces Book Presentation for Design Innovations for Contemporary Interiors and Civic ArtHershey, PA – May 8, 2017– IGI Global, an international publisher of progressive information science and technology research, is pleased to announce the book presentation of Design Innovations for Contemporary Interiors and Civic Art, edited by Luciano Crespi (Politecnico di Milano, Scuola del Design, Italy) at Triennale di Milano. Aside from being an esteemed scholar and researcher, Luciano Crespi is currently an architect and a professor of design at the School of Design of Politecnico di Milano.

Triennale di Milano, design museum, is presenting the title on May 30, 2017. The book, through the essays written by designers, architects and researches from all over the world, offers a recollection of the state of the art interior design and everything that can be considered borderline with its disciplinary territory: art, exhibition design, retail, anthropology, urban interior and restoration representation.

IGI Global Announces Book Presentation for Design Innovations for Contemporary Interiors and Civic Art The speakers and moderator at this forthcoming event include:
  • Silvia Piardi, director of dipartimento di design, Politecnico di Milano
  • Luisa Collina, head of scuola del design, Politecnico di Milano
  • Graeme Brooker, head of programme, interior design, Royal College of Art, London
  • Marti Guixé, designer
  • Attilio Stocchi, architect
  • Giuseppe Amoruso, scuola del design, Politecnico di Milano (moderator)

“The essays in this book exemplify the assembled enclosure and thus the new interior. They range from the limitless to the confined, mobile to the static, they contain ritualized, gestural site-specific and terrain-vagues. Anthropologies of the urban interior feature heavily. The essays contain, as one describes, an archipelago of relationships. I enjoyed reading the essays in the book, a publication that has been intelligently curated and expertly edited by Luciano Crespi, a role that must have been similar to directing a particularly complex movie, and all of its constituent parts. I read this book up close and at a distance, viewed it at a glance and slowly, read it in a variety of environments, from trains to airports, to streets to my home. It felt right in all of these surroundings, and made me reflect upon the setting in which I was located. It made some of them appear new, as if was seeing and experiencing many of them for the first time.” (Dalla prefazione di Graeme Brooker).
